The Evolution of Manifestation Philosophy
The concepts underlying the Law of Attraction have actually existed throughout human history, appearing in various types throughout various cultures and spiritual traditions. Ancient Egyptian secret schools taught about the power of thought and the innovative capability of consciousness. The Hermetic concepts, particularly the Principle of Mentalism which mentions “The All is Mind; the Universe is Mental,” laid philosophical foundation for understanding truth as essentially psychological or consciousness-based. These ancient mentors recommended that the real world emerges from and is sustained by awareness, making our mental states primary determinants of our experience.
Eastern approaches have long highlighted the function of mind in developing suffering or liberation. The principle of karma in Hindu and Buddhist customs reflects an understanding that our actions, driven by our ideas and objectives, produce matching effects that go back to us. The Buddhist mentor that “with our ideas we make the world” directly addresses the innovative power of awareness. Taoist philosophy mentions lining up with the natural circulation of deep space, a principle that parallels the Law of Attraction’s emphasis on vibrational positioning and permitting.
In Western contexts, the New Thought motion of the late 19th and early 20th centuries clearly articulated concepts of psychological causation and the power of positive thinking. Thinkers throughout this period began methodically exploring how frame of minds affect material conditions, proposing that consciousness is not merely a by-product of physical processes but rather a causal force in its own right. This motion represented a substantial shift from simply materialistic worldviews, reintroducing spiritual and esoteric dimensions to comprehending human potential and the nature of reality.

The Power of Belief Systems and Paradigms
Your belief system operates as the os through which you interpret reality and determine what is possible for you. Beliefs are not simply intellectual positions but deeply held convictions that form your perceptions, expectations, and habits at essential levels. A number of your most prominent beliefs operate automatically, installed throughout childhood before you developed crucial believing capabilities. These core beliefs about yourself, other individuals, and how the world works produce the structure within which you try to manifest your desires.
Empowering beliefs act as accelerators for manifestation, opening you to possibilities and opportunities. If you believe you are worthy of success, capable of accomplishing your goals, and living in a helpful universe, you naturally take actions lined up with these beliefs and remain open up to getting good ideas. Your beliefs actually filter your perception of reality, triggering you to discover proof that confirms what you already think while neglecting inconsistent information. This verification predisposition suggests that changing your beliefs modifications what you view as possible and offered to you.
Restricting beliefs, alternatively, serve as brakes or blocks to symptom. These are beliefs that constrain what you believe you can have, be, or do. Typical restricting beliefs consist of “I’m not wise enough,” “money doesn’t grow on trees,” “you have to work hard to prosper,” “good things do not occur to people like me,” or “I constantly mess things up.” These beliefs create self-fulfilling prophecies, as you automatically act in ways that validate them. If you think you always mess things up, you will likely sabotage yourself when success methods, thereby proving your belief proper and reinforcing the pattern.
Determining restricting beliefs requires sincere self-examination and determination to question long-held assumptions. One reliable technique includes taking a look at areas where you regularly struggle regardless of genuine effort. The consistent difficulties typically indicate underlying beliefs developing resistance. Another technique includes finishing sentences like “I can’t have what I want due to the fact that …” or “People like me don’t …” and seeing what immediately comes to mind. These spontaneous completions typically reveal covert beliefs governing your experience.
Changing restricting beliefs into empowering ones is vital for effective manifestation. This process involves more than merely changing unfavorable declarations with favorable affirmations. Authentic belief modification requires understanding where the limiting belief stemmed, recognizing that it is not absolute truth however rather an analysis or conclusion drawn from minimal experience, and purposely picking to embrace a brand-new belief while gathering evidence to support it. As you accumulate experiences that validate your new empowering belief, it gradually becomes your new default perspective, opening new possibilities for symptom.

Advanced Visualization and Mental Rehearsal Techniques
Visualization is one of the most potent tools for symptom, yet many individuals practice it ineffectively. Advanced visualization surpasses simply developing mental pictures to engaging all senses and feelings in creating a total experiential simulation of your preferred truth. The more vivid, in-depth, and mentally engaging your visualizations, the more strongly they affect your subconscious mind and vibrational frequency. Your subconscious mind and the universe respond to the intensity and credibility of your mental images as if they were genuine experiences.
Efficient visualization includes numerous sensory modalities. Instead of just seeing yourself in your desired situation, you likewise imagine what you would hear, the physical feelings you would feel, any scents or tastes present, and most notably, the feelings you would experience. If imagining your perfect home, you may see the rooms and furnishings, hear sounds of laughter or music, feel the texture of surface areas, smell flowers or cooking, and experience sensations of satisfaction, pride, and appreciation. This multi-sensory technique develops a more complete and persuading experience for your subconscious mind.
Mental rehearsal takes visualization a step even more by consistently practicing preferred results or behaviors in your creativity. Athletes have actually long utilized this strategy to improve performance, and research has actually revealed that psychological practice triggers a number of the same neural pathways as physical practice. By mentally rehearsing effective results, confident habits, or competent performances, you prepare your mind and body to carry out these patterns in reality. You also construct confidence and reduce stress and anxiety by familiarizing yourself with success before it occurs physically.
The timing and frequency of visualization practice substantially impact its efficiency. Lots of practitioners find that picturing immediately upon waking and right before sleep proves especially powerful, as these times represent states of increased suggestibility when the subconscious mind is most responsive. The sleepy state between waking and sleeping, called the hypnagogic state, offers a window of opportunity for impressing desires upon the subconscious. Additionally, quick visualization sessions throughout the day assist maintain focus and positioning with your intents.
An advanced technique includes envisioning from two point of views: associated and dissociated. Associated visualization suggests seeing your desired truth through your own eyes, as if you are in fact there experiencing it. This perspective makes the most of emotional engagement and produces the sensation of having what you desire. Dissociated visualization involves seeing yourself in the scene as if seeing a motion picture of yourself living your wanted truth. This point of view assists you observe yourself embodying the qualities and behaviors of your ideal self, providing a template for how to show up differently in your life.
